As a past resident of Austin i rarely stay downtown, but this hotel had everything we needed for a weekend business trip. Close to the convention center and entertainment on 6th st. The rooms were very quiet. The hotel overall lacked a feel of austin for some reason. Seemed a little generic to me. Did have a dirty area in the room that required cleaning on checkin and it was promtly attended to. Downstairs bar area and kitchen were open late which was a plus. Coffee shop in lobby also helpful. Moonshines bar/grill across the street is one of our favorite spots. Meetings were going on and the after hours security at the elevators was appreciated. The hilton overall was a quiet/pleasant stay in a good spot and a decent price.

The Hotel staff was very accomidating to me, my husband, our 4 year old twins and two labs. Evacuating your home is extremely stressful, but the staff overall in this hotel bent over backwards to make sure we were comfortable and at ease. The pool was exceptional, and I am still trying to figute out how they kept it so cool in August on a rooftop in Austin. The service in the executive lounge allowed my husband an I to unwind while the staff fed the kids and watched Disney Movies with them. They knew exactly what the kids liked by the second day. The concierge service was great at reccommending kid friendly activities in the area. Zilker Park is just 3 miles away and even has a train ride by the lake. We may have to evacuate again this week due to Hurricane Ike, and we have already made our reservations at the Hilton Austin!
